Job summary

A healthcare organization in Greater London seeks a part-time Safeguarding Practitioner to support its safeguarding team. The successful candidate will promote the safety and welfare of children and adults at risk, contributing to statutory duties and quality practices. Experience in safeguarding and strong communication skills are essential. Applications are encouraged from those who resonate with the Trust's values of Care, Compassion, and Competence.

Qualifications

  • Experience with Domestic Abuse and Child Exploitation issues.
  • Ability to promote high standards of practice.
  • Knowledge of relevant research applied to clinical practice.

Responsibilities

  • Support the Head of Safeguarding and assist in statutory roles.
  • Promote quality responses to safeguard children and adults.
  • Develop and implement safeguarding policies and audits.

Skills

Knowledge in Safeguarding Children and Adults
Strong communication skills
Experience in handling complex safeguarding issues

Education

Relevant health or social care qualification
